Jera, Saibu Gas ink deal for third Hibiki LNG tank
In November last year, Japan’s city gas supplier Saibu Gas took a final investment decision to add the third LNG storage tank and related facilities at its Hibiki facility. Besides a 230,000-cbm LNG tank, the expansion includes other facilities such as such as LNG vaporizer, BOG compressors, and LNG tank truck loading facilities.
